From 631f89c9561d319f5f7b488ddbd8cbb1d1f4d684 Mon Sep 17 00:00:00 2001 From: Mike Gorse Date: Thu, 19 Jan 2012 10:41:11 -0600 Subject: [PATCH] Remove methods to set an atk object's name and description It doesn't make sense to expose atk_object_set_name and atk_object_set_description over D-Bus. Removing the ability to set those properties. --- atk-adaptor/adaptors/accessible-adaptor.c | 28 ++-------------------------- 1 file changed, 2 insertions(+), 26 deletions(-) diff --git a/atk-adaptor/adaptors/accessible-adaptor.c b/atk-adaptor/adaptors/accessible-adaptor.c index 7572e49..12ad6af 100644 --- a/atk-adaptor/adaptors/accessible-adaptor.c +++ b/atk-adaptor/adaptors/accessible-adaptor.c @@ -42,18 +42,6 @@ impl_get_Name (DBusMessageIter * iter, void *user_data) } static dbus_bool_t -impl_set_Name (DBusMessageIter * iter, void *user_data) -{ - AtkObject *object = (AtkObject *) user_data; - const char *name = droute_get_v_string (iter); - - g_return_val_if_fail (ATK_IS_OBJECT (user_data), FALSE); - - atk_object_set_name (object, name); - return TRUE; -} - -static dbus_bool_t impl_get_Description (DBusMessageIter * iter, void *user_data) { AtkObject *object = (AtkObject *) user_data; @@ -64,18 +52,6 @@ impl_get_Description (DBusMessageIter * iter, void *user_data) } static dbus_bool_t -impl_set_Description (DBusMessageIter * iter, void *user_data) -{ - AtkObject *object = (AtkObject *) user_data; - const char *description = droute_get_v_string (iter); - - g_return_val_if_fail (ATK_IS_OBJECT (user_data), FALSE); - - atk_object_set_description (object, description); - return TRUE; -} - -static dbus_bool_t impl_get_Parent (DBusMessageIter * iter, void *user_data) { AtkObject *obj = (AtkObject *) user_data; @@ -541,8 +517,8 @@ static DRouteMethod methods[] = { }; static DRouteProperty properties[] = { - {impl_get_Name, impl_set_Name, "Name"}, - {impl_get_Description, impl_set_Description, "Description"}, + {impl_get_Name, NULL, "Name"}, + {impl_get_Description, NULL, "Description"}, {impl_get_Parent, NULL, "Parent"}, {impl_get_ChildCount, NULL, "ChildCount"}, {NULL, NULL, NULL} -- 2.7.4